> On So, 2005-11-06 at 17:43 +0200, Jonathan Carter wrote:
>> I'm trying to make etherboot (without PXE emulation) to work in  
>> Edubuntu.
>> I've replaced in dhcpd.conf:
>> filename "/ltsp/pxelinux.0";
> you shouldnt edit the files by hand, if you have mknbi (from universe)
> installed to generate the etherboot image, sudo ltsp-update-kernels
> should automatically generate a etherboot image instead of pxe ...
